American Cancer Society Hope Lodge Program

Hope Lodge communities across the country provide a free place to stay during treatment so people with cancer can focus on getting better. These communities provide comfortable guest suites with private baths, as well as inviting spaces with all the comforts of home, including a communal kitchen, dining area, laundry rooms, and places to gather or find a quiet respite – all at no cost to guests. Currently the Hope Lodge program offers 1,158 rooms at 31 Hope Lodge communities in the U.S. and Puerto Rico.

Hope Lodge in New England

New England is home to two of the nation's thirty-one Hope Lodge communities, located in Boston, Massachusetts and Burlington, Vermont. 

Boston Hope Lodge

The American Cancer Society Hope Lodge in Boston, MA, which opened in 2008, offers 45 guest rooms located near treatment centers in the area.

 

In 2024, 21,616 nights of free lodging were provided to over 850 guests, saving an estimated $5 million in lodging costs.

Burlington Hope Lodge

The American Cancer Society Hope Lodge in Burlington, VT, which opened in 1983, offers 17 guest rooms located near treatment centers in the area.

​

In 2024, 8,726 nights of free lodging were provided to 945 guests, saving guests an estimated $1.3 million in lodging costs.
